We are entering the 2nd year that Providence Athletic Club (PAC) has had a fishing team, so it’s in its developmental years. PAC’s mission and purpose is to provide competitive level sports opportunities in the Columbia, SC area for home-educated athletes (grades 6-12), while developing both physically and spiritually in a Christian environment.

Each boat has to have a volunteer boat captain, who puts his/ her own time and money into boat insurance, fuel hauling the boat all over SC, and then also making sometimes 60 mile runs or more (round trip) in the boat once on the water.
